在網站開發中,表單是非常重要的元素,用戶通過表單提交信息,而開發者需要對這些信息進行處理。在表單中,有些信息是必填的,必須要填寫才能提交成功。本文將詳細介紹HTML表單必填項的設置方法。
二、HTML表單必填項的設置方法
在HTML中,可以通過設置“required”屬性來讓表單元素變成必填項。例如下面的代碼:
```ame">用戶名:</label>putameameame" required>
在上面的代碼中,設置了一個文本框,它的“required”屬性被設置為“true”,表示這個文本框是必填項。如果用戶沒有填寫這個文本框,提交表單時會得到一個提示,告訴用戶必須要填寫這個文本框。
除了文本框,其他表單元素也可以設置“required”屬性。例如下面的代碼:
```ail">郵箱:</label>putailailameail" required>
在上面的代碼中,設置了一個郵箱輸入框,它的“required”屬性被設置為“true”,表示這個郵箱輸入框是必填項。如果用戶沒有填寫這個郵箱輸入框,提交表單時同樣會得到一個提示。
三、“required”屬性的瀏覽器兼容性
雖然“required”屬性非常方便,但是它并不是所有瀏覽器都支持的。下面是“required”屬性的瀏覽器兼容性:
- Firefox:支持
- Safari:支持
- IE9及以上版本:支持
- IE8及以下版本:不支持
由于IE8及以下版本不支持“required”屬性,因此在開發中需要注意這個問題。可以通過JavaScript等方式來實現表單必填項的驗證。
本文介紹了HTML表單必填項的設置方法,以及“required”屬性的瀏覽器兼容性問題。在開發中,需要根據實際情況來選擇使用“required”屬性或其他方式來實現表單必填項的驗證。